IN THE BEGINNING…

Built in the 1880’s as the Eastport Congregational Church, Torch Lake Cafe has been a vibrant part of the Eastport community for nearly 140 years. Having grown up on the banks of Torch Lake, Leanna Collins was a short-order cook, and her mother, Betty, a bartender in the building in the 1970’s.

When Collins and Jim Hettinger relocated to Torch Lake from Key West, Florida, they imagined the building as she once knew it; a warm, inviting place to gather with friends and family.

Flash Forward

 

The building was renovated in 2015 when the couple restored it, bringing back its unique craftsmanship with details like arched windows, restored original wood floors, its iconic bell tower, and adding a spacious wrap-around porch where guests can enjoy the fresh Michigan air.
